Organization Development
A deliberate attempt to enhance an organization's efficiency and sustainability by making changes to its operations and organizational framework.
Management by Objectives
A management strategy in which employees and managers collaborate to set clear, measurable goals that contribute to the overall objectives of the organization.
Role Conflict
A situation where there are incompatible demands placed upon a person relating to their job or social roles, leading to stress and difficulty in fulfilling the expectations of these roles.
Knowledge of Results
Feedback given to individuals about the outcomes of their actions, intended to inform and guide future performance.
